A TXT record is text in free, human-readable form, which is associated with an Internet domain as a DNS record for one purpose or another. The most common use of a TXT record is to add your web site to an online search engine or to an analytics platform, which provides info about the web traffic to your website. Creating this type of a record serves as verification that you are the Internet domain owner and they will supply the content that you should include as the value when you create the record. Another use of a TXT record is to validate that an e mail message is sent by the domain name owner and from a reliable server - this is the so-called SPF security, which helps prevent any electronic address created under your domain name to be forged and unauthorized people to send spam making it appear like it was sent from your own mailbox. You may include any other info you want to be associated with your Internet domain in a TXT record as well.
